As you can see in the autodoc link below, there are two types. 440N and 460N for the Octavia MK2 hatchback. The 460N is when you have a rear wiper as it add a little weight to the tailgate and therefore needs a little extra force. Stabilus are OEM quality.

 

The "N" in 440N and 460N means Newtons, which is a measurement of force. 1kg is about 10N, so these give about 44kg and 46kg of force respectively.

 

They both have a length of 584mm, and a stroke of 240mm.

 

Using struts from the wrong car, is likely to give you the wrong force, the wrong length, and the wrong stroke.

 

If you make a note of the part number, you can probably find them on ebay and amazon, etc.

 

You can see how easy they are to fit by watching a video on youtube. Or just examine the new ones carefully, to understand what you have to do to get them to clip on and off.

I recently replaced the ones on my estate tailgate.  I thought they were the same as the original, but they are strong enough to fling the tailgate up against it's stops, so now I have to restrain it whenever I open it.
